Propagation of plasma waves in degenerate electron systems is considered. A modified dispersion equation for plasma waves is derived by taking into account the influence of random impurities without using perturbation theory. The damping of plasma waves is calculated for the T = 0 limit. It is shown that the damping is non‐zero in long wavelength limit due to the random impurities.
